• 认真学习MySQL的事务日志-Undo日志

    时间:2022-12-22 08:09:08

    【1】概述 ① 如何理解undo log redo log是事务持久性的保证,undo log是事务原子性的保证。在事务中更新数据的前置操作时要先写入一个undo log。 事务需要保证原子性,也就是事务中的操作要么全部完成,要么什么也不做。但有时候事务执行到一半会出现一些情况,比如: 情况一:事务...

  • MySQL日志(undo log 和 redo log 实现事务的原子性/持久性/一致性)

    时间:2022-12-05 14:54:21

    日志的重要性 日志绝对是数据库的核心.   持久化的日志记录了各种重要的信息.数据的恢复需要依赖日志。  慢查询sql语句需要用到慢查询日志。以及错误日志中保存着mysqld数据库服务端在启动过程中发生的重大错误信息...数据库重要组成 本质上来说是一个文件系统 (两大重要组成部分如下) 数据库,数...

  • 日志:Redo Log 和 Undo Log

    时间:2022-09-09 15:25:17

    本篇文章主要介绍 Redo Log 和 Undo Log:利用 Redo Log 和 Undo Log 实现本地事务的原子性、持久性Redo Log 的写回策略Redo Log Buffer 的刷盘时机日志:Redo Log 和 Undo Log · 语雀 (yuque.com)通过写入日志来保证原...

  • MySQL 撤销日志与重做日志(Undo Log与Redo Log)相关总结

    时间:2022-07-02 22:48:02

    这篇文章主要介绍了MySQL 撤销日志与重做日志(Undo Log与Redo Log)相关总结,帮助大家更好的理解和学习使用MySQL,感兴趣的朋友可以了解下

  • 详细分析MySQL事务日志(redo log和undo log)

    时间:2022-06-27 23:04:25

    innodb事务日志包括redolog和undolog。redolog是重做日志,提供前滚操作,undolog是回滚日志,提供回滚操作。undolog不是redolog的逆向过程,其实它们都算是用来恢复的日志:1.redolog通常是物理日志,记录的是数据页的物理修改,而不是某一行或某几行修改成怎样...

  • 详解MySQL 重做日志(redo log)与回滚日志(undo logo)

    时间:2022-04-27 17:37:54

    这篇文章主要介绍了MySQL redo与undo日志的相关资料,帮助大家更好的理解和学习MySQL,感兴趣的朋友可以了解下

  • MySQL中的redo log和undo log日志详解

    时间:2021-12-04 03:14:09

    MySQL日志系统中最重要的日志为重做日志redo log和归档日志bin log,后者为MySQL Server层的日志,前者为InnoDB存储引擎层的日志。今天通过本文给大家介绍MySQL中的redo log和undo log日志,感兴趣的朋友一起看看吧

  • mysql日志:redo log、binlog、undo log 区别与作用

    时间:2021-10-12 00:47:41

    一、redolog 重做日志作用:确保事务的持久性。防止在发生故障的时间点,尚有脏页未写入磁盘,在重启mysql服务的时候,根据redolog进行重做,从而达到事务的持久性这一特性。内容:物理格式的日志,记录的是物理数据页面的修改的信息,其redolog是顺序写入redologfile的物理文件中去...

  • MySQL中的undo日志

    时间:2021-09-26 03:09:27

    这篇文章主要介绍了MySQL中的undo日志的相关资料,帮助大家更好的理解和学习MySQL的相关知识,感兴趣的朋友可以了解下